Breaking Down the Itinerary: What You’ll See and Do

Formentera: Hidden Spots Tour in Land Rover Defender - Breaking Down the Itinerary: What You’ll See and Do

Starting at La Savina, the tour begins with a 25-minute scenic drive through rugged terrain in the Land Rover Defender. This vehicle makes the journey more adventurous and enables access to the island’s more secluded spots, inaccessible by standard taxis. The first stop at Platja de Migjorn gives you around 30 minutes for a swim or snorkeling—don’t forget your swimsuit! Here, you’ll appreciate the white sands and turquoise waters that are often noted as some of Europe’s best.

The next destination is a traditional fishing village, where you’ll spend roughly 30 minutes exploring boat yards and soaking in local culture. The guide provides insights that make this a richer experience than just a photo stop. As one reviewer mentioned, guides like Mimi are “such an amazing tour guide and a lovely person,” making the cultural stops lively and engaging.

Then, you’ll visit a viewpoint that offers panoramic vistas of the entire island, including distant views of Es Vedrá—a dramatic, legendary rock formation that many visitors find mesmerizing. Expect another 30-minute stop here for photos, gentle walks, and taking in the scenery.

The next stop is a spectacular location—probably the island’s most famous lighthouse, perched 120 meters above the sea, offering stunning views of the Mediterranean’s endless horizon. On a clear day, you can see across to nearby islands, making it a photographer’s paradise.

Finally, you’ll visit a beautiful cove for swimming and snorkeling, wrapping up the tour on a high note. The gear provided makes it easy to explore the marine environment, adding an adventurous element to your afternoon.

FAQ

Formentera: Hidden Spots Tour in Land Rover Defender - FAQ

How long is the tour?
It lasts about 3.5 hours, with flexible starting times depending on availability.

What’s included in the price?
Transfers from La Savina, snorkeling equipment, and insurance/taxes are included.

Are food and drinks included?
No, food and beverages are not included, so you might want to bring water or snacks.

What language do guides speak?
Guides are available in Spanish, Italian, and English, ensuring a comfortable experience for most travelers.

Can I be dropped off at Ses Illetes beach?
Yes, the tour offers the option to drop you off at Ses Illetes before returning to La Savina.
